The Satellite Monitoring Systems for Marine Pollution

The main objective of the project is to use the existing remote sensing technologies
and internet communications system to aid the data collection when marine pollution
emergencies occur. The following tasks are achieved in the project:
1.The NCU project’steam has setup an emergency communication network between NCU and EPA.
The team hasalso used the communication network and remote sensing systems to take part in
the marine training and data collection exercise for five times during the project period.
2.The videodata transmitting system has been packed into modules, enhanced with audio
equipment, and added with interpretation function for pollution situation. Moreover,
the manual for operating the system is provided.
3.The web-based system, which providesan internet environment for reporting marine
oil-pollution emergency, has been programrevised, functions improved, and data added.
The billboard function is also offered this year.
4.A workshop is coordinated to introduce the systems developed in the project to the related
government organizations. 5.The short, intermediate, and long-term strategies for using remote
sensing technologies and digital maps in different levels of government organizations are
collected to aid marine oil-pollution emergency plan. 6.The information about the recent
development of remote sensing technologies applied to environmental monitoring in foreign
countries is collected, and their successful stories are also presented in the project.
